TI's DLP
®
technology offers a fully programmable and high-resolution solution for automotive dynamic ground
projection (DGP) applications. With an effective input resolution of 588 × 330, DLP technology exceeds the
resolution of existing ground projections technologies. Dynamic ground projection technology, with the ability
to display any static or video pattern within the same module, can re-invent consumers' perceptions on small
projector lighting by providing new, innovative lighting capabilities. Examples include automotive light "carpets"
that can illuminate the surrounding area outside a vehicle or project vehicle information such as the EV
charge level and range remaining, tire pressure warnings, traffic warnings, turn signaling, check engine light
warning, gas level/range, etc. from a side mirror. Ground projection has other enhancement features to help cars
communicate with drivers and pedestrians, including corner lighting, reverse lighting, vehicle customization, and
parking indicators.
The DLP2021LEQ1EVM is the DLP2021-Q1 Light Engine Evaluation Module (EVM) that allows for accelerated
evaluation of the DLP2021-Q1 chipset with the inclusion of a DLP2021-Q1 light engine. This module brings
together a set of components including the DLP2021-Q1 DMD, the FPGA based DMD controller, and the
TPS65100 PMIC to provide an efficient system for evaluation of dynamic ground projection technology. The
DLP2021LEQ1EVM includes RGB LEDs, while the DLP2021LEWQ1EVM includes a single white LED. When
